Abstract

The utility model relates to the technical field of sewage pretreatment equipment, and particularly discloses a sewage filtering pretreatment device. According to the pretreatment device, the sewage is pretreated, larger impurities in the sewage are pretreated, the impurities in the sewage are crushed through the stirring wheel, so that the impurities are small and can be scraped by the scraping plate, the scraping plate is convenient for cleaning one side of the filter plate, waste impurities generated after the filter plate is cleaned are scraped into the waste bin and stored in the waste bin, the waste solid impurities in the waste bin can be cleaned through the discharge chute, and the scraping plate can clean the filter plate all the time in the sewage pretreatment process.

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which can be made by those skilled in the art based on the embodiments of the utility model without making any inventive effort, are intended to be within the scope of the utility model.
1-4, the pretreatment device comprises a mounting seat 1, a pretreatment box 2 is fixedly arranged on the mounting seat 1, a fixed block 7 is arranged on the pretreatment box 2, a waste material box 3 is fixedly arranged on one side of the pretreatment box 2, a discharge chute 34 is arranged below the waste material box 3, a feed pipe 4 is fixedly arranged at one end of the pretreatment box 2, a discharge pipe 5 is fixedly arranged at the other end of the pretreatment box 2, sewage is fed into the pretreatment box 2 from the feed pipe 4, and after waste material cleaning treatment, sewage without larger impurities is discharged from the discharge pipe 5.
The pretreatment tank 2 is internally fixed with a vertical plate 21, a shaft lever 24 is rotationally arranged on the vertical plate 21, one end of the shaft lever 24 is fixedly provided with a stirring wheel 22, the other end of the shaft lever is fixedly provided with a gear 23, the stirring wheel 22 is used for stirring sewage, after the sewage passes through the stirring wheel 22, the stirring wheel 22 collides with larger solid impurities in the sewage, and the impurities are crushed.
One side of the fixed block 7 is fixedly connected with a filter plate 71, the filter plate 71 is inserted into the pretreatment tank 2, the filter plate 71 is positioned on one side of the gear 23, a conical hopper 72 is fixedly arranged on one side, far away from the gear 23, of the filter plate 71, a plurality of filter holes are formed in the conical hopper 72, and the filter holes are also formed in the filter plate 71 and positioned on the outer side of the conical hopper 72.
Two moving blocks 62 are installed between the filter plate 71 and the gear 23, two scraping plates 61 are connected between the two moving blocks 62, and two ends of the scraping plates 61 are respectively connected with the end parts of the two moving blocks 62, so that the scraping plates 61 are symmetrically arranged at two ends of the moving blocks 62.
One side of the moving block 62 positioned above is fixedly connected with a rack 63, the rack 63 is meshed with the gear 23, and the gear 23 and the stirring wheel 22 are driven to synchronously rotate through translation of the rack 63, so that the stirring wheel 22 is driven to pretreat sewage.
Install lead screw 32 and guide arm 31 in the waste bin 3, the fixed motor 30 that is equipped with on the waste bin 3, the output of motor 30 and the one end fixed connection of lead screw 32, guide arm 31 fixed mounting is in the waste bin 3, and lead screw 32 and guide arm 31 level set up, and discharge spout 34 sets up in the below of waste bin 3, and the discharge end of discharge spout 34 is provided with bin gate 33 for close the discharge gate of discharge spout 34.
One moving block 62 is in threaded connection with the lead screw 32, the other moving block 62 is in sliding connection with the guide rod 31, the motor 30 starts to control the lead screw 32 to rotate, the moving block 62 is controlled to move, the scraper 61 is driven to move on one side of the filter plate 71, the filter plate 71 is cleaned, solid impurities blocked on one side of the filter plate 71 are removed, the solid impurities are scraped and moved into the waste bin 3, and the solid impurities are sent into the discharge chute 32.
When in use, the sewage filtering pretreatment device comprises the following using method:
the sewage is fed into the pretreatment tank 2 from the feed pipe 4, filtered from the filter plate 71 and then passes through the outer side of the conical hopper 72 to the inner side, the discharge pipe 5 is positioned at the inner side of the conical hopper 72, the sewage which does not contain larger impurities is discharged from the discharge pipe 5 after the sewage passes through the conical hopper 72, the impurities are filtered by the filter plate 71, the impurities remain at one side of the filter plate 71 far away from the conical hopper 72, the pretreatment operation of the sewage is completed, and the larger solid impurities are filtered.
In the process of treatment, the motor 30 is started to control the screw rod 32 to rotate, the moving block 62 is controlled to move, the scraper 61 is driven to move on one side of the filter plate 71, the filter plate 71 is cleaned, solid impurities blocked on one side of the filter plate 71 are removed, the solid impurities are scraped and moved into the waste bin 3, the solid impurities are sent into the discharge chute 32, the bin gate 33 is opened, the discharge chute 32 is opened, and impurities in the discharge chute 32 are cleaned.
